Default Run Excel Macro from Command Line

There is no command line option in excel that will allow you to do this but
you shouldn't need to. How are you creating the new workbooks? I assume
you will do it programmatically from another workbook that you're working
from? If so then you can do whatever you need to do to this newly created
file from that workbook; even have it write the module to your new file.
Would probably need some more information on what you are trying to do so if
you can explain in more detail then I may have some example code to help you.
